当前位置:  编程技术>php

PHP ini_set的用法介绍

    来源: 互联网  发布时间:2014-10-10

    本文导语:  PHP ini_set用来设置php.ini的值,在函数执行的时候生效,脚本结束后,设置失效。 无需打开php.ini文件,就能修改配置。 函数格式:string ini_set(string $varname, string $newvalue) 不是所有的参数都可以配置,可以查看php手册中的列表。 ...

PHP ini_set用来设置php.ini的值,在函数执行的时候生效,脚本结束后,设置失效。
无需打开php.ini文件,就能修改配置。

函数格式:string ini_set(string $varname, string $newvalue)

不是所有的参数都可以配置,可以查看php手册中的列表。

常见的设置:
 

代码示例:

@ ini_set('memory_limit', '64M');
'menory_limit':设定一个脚本所能够申请到的最大内存字节数,这有利于写的不好的脚本消耗服务器上的可用内存。@符号代表不输出错误。
@ini_set('display_errors', 1);

display_errors:设置错误信息的类别。
@ini_set('session.auto_start', 0);

session.auto_start:是否自动开session处理,设置为1时,程序中不用session_start()来手动开启session也可使用session,
如果参数为0,又没手动开启session,则会报错。
@ini_set('session.cache_expire', 180);

session.cache_expire:指定会话页面在客户端cache中的有限期(分钟)缺省下为180分钟。如果设置了session.cache_limiter=nocache时,此处设置无 效。
@ini_set('session.use_cookies', 1);

session.use_cookies':是否使用cookie在客户端保存会话ID;
@ini_set('session.use_trans_sid', 0);

session.use_trans_sid':是否使用明码在URL中显示SID(会话ID),
默认是禁止的,因为它会带来安全危险:
1,用户可能将包含有效的sid的URL通过email/irc/QQ/MSN等途径告诉其他人。
2,包含有效sid的URL可能会保存在公用电脑上。
3,用户可能保存带有固定不变的SID的URL在他们的收藏夹或者浏览历史记录里。

基于URL的会话管理总是比基于Cookie的会话管理有更多的风险,所以应当禁用。


    
 
 

您可能感兴趣的文章:

  • PHP的substr() 函数用法
  • php setcookie函数的参数说明及其用法
  • php中检测变量是否是一个对象的is_object函数介绍及用法举例
  • PHP函数microtime()用法与说明
  • php session 原理详解,用法介绍以及如何设置过期时间
  • php析构函数用法举例
  • php时间格式化函数date介绍及用法参考
  • php sprintf函数用法 php浮点数格式
  • PHP随机显示指定文本(if elseif的用法)
  • php析构函数用法分享
  • php goto语句用法简介
  • PHP函数microtime()时间戳的定义与用法
  • php pdo mysql query用法介绍
  • PHP ini_set与ini_get函数用法
  • php STDIN标准输入用法举例
  • php zip解压缩类pclzip用法举例
  • MySQL和PHP中substr函数用法
  • PHP中ini_set和ini_get函数的用法小结
  • php pdo insert与pdo insertId的用法
  • php浮点数精度用法分析
  • php GD库函数getimagesize()的用法
  • PHP执行时间函数 ini_set与max_execution_time
  • php ini_set用法示例
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• PHP介绍及学习网站推荐
  • PHP strip_tags()去除HTML、XML以及PHP的标签介绍
  • php session_id()函数介绍及代码实例
  • 设置php页面编码的两种方法示例介绍
  • php中session_id()函数详细介绍,会话id生成过程及session id长度
  • PHP include任意文件或URL介绍
  • php会话(session)生命周期概念介绍及设置更改和回收
  • PHP COOKIE及时生效的方法介绍
  • php将html特殊字符转换成html字符串的函数:htmlspecialchars()介绍及代码举例
  • php中的路径问题与set_include_path使用介绍
  • PHP编程语言介绍及安装测试方法
  • PHP字符串的递增和递减示例介绍
  • php 5.5.14数据对象(PDO)介绍及PDO的预定义常量介绍
  • PHP函数eval()介绍和使用示例
  • Apache HTTP Server(httpd)下载安装以及如何配置java(tomcat)和php详细介绍
  • PHP eval函数使用介绍
  • PHP fopen()和 file_get_contents()应用与差异介绍
  • php5.3 goto函数介绍和示例
  • PHP读取大文件的类SplFileObject使用介绍
  • PHP批量上传图片的具体实现方法介绍.
  • PHP彩蛋信息介绍和阻止泄漏的方法(隐藏功能)
  • 修改配置真正解决php文件上传大小限制问题(nginx+php)
  • IIS7配置PHP图解(IIS7+PHP_5.2.17/PHP_5.3.5)
  • PHP 5.4.19 和 PHP 5.5.3 发布及下载地址
  • php输入流php://input使用示例(php发送图片流到服务器)
  • 修改配置真正解决php文件上传大小限制问题(apache+php)
  • PHP转换器 HipHop for PHP
  • PHP去除html标签,php标记及css样式代码参考
  • PHP 框架 Pop php
  • PHP 'ext/soap/php_xml.c'不完整修复存在多个任意文件泄露漏洞
  • PHP的JavaScript框架 PHP.JS


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3